Job Title: ZipHQ Integration Consultant / Technical Engineer
Client Industry: Enterprise Technology / Procurement
Location: Remote (U.S. preferred)
Contract: 3–6 months, 20–40 hours/week (possible extension)
Position Summary:
We are seeking a ZipHQ Integration Consultant to lead the integration of Zip into our client’s procurement, finance, and vendor management systems. ZipHQ is a modern procurement orchestration platform that streamlines vendor onboarding, approvals, and purchase workflows while connecting to ERP and financial systems.
In this role, you will design and implement integrations, configure workflows, and ensure seamless connectivity across ERP, finance, contract lifecycle, and identity platforms. You’ll collaborate closely with procurement, finance, and IT teams to deliver efficient, automated, and scalable solutions.
Key Responsibilities:
- Lead ZipHQ integration design within procurement and finance workflows.
- Build and maintain integrations using REST APIs, iPaaS tools (Workato, MuleSoft, Boomi, Tray.io), and native Zip connectors.
- Integrate ZipHQ with ERP systems (NetSuite, SAP, Oracle, Intacct), contract lifecycle platforms (Ironclad, Icertis), finance/AP tools, and identity providers (Okta).
- Configure intake workflows, approval rules, and vendor onboarding processes.
- Support UAT, testing, go-live readiness, and operational documentation.
- Partner with stakeholders to ensure integration solutions align with business requirements.
Minimum Skills, Knowledge, and Ability Requirements:
- Hands-on experience implementing ZipHQ in enterprise environments.
- Strong knowledge of procurement, source-to-pay, or finance systems.
- Experience integrating SaaS platforms using REST APIs and iPaaS tools (Workato, MuleSoft, Boomi, Tray.io).
- Familiarity with ERP, contract lifecycle, and finance system integrations (NetSuite, SAP, Oracle, Intacct, Coupa, Ariba, Ironclad).
- Experience designing approval workflows, procurement automation, and vendor onboarding processes.
- Excellent stakeholder communication and collaboration skills.
- Ability to document architecture, integration patterns, and operational workflows.

What you need to know about the Charlotte Tech Scene
Key Facts About Charlotte Tech
- Number of Tech Workers: 90,859; 6.5%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
- Major Tech Employers: Lowe’s, Bank of America, TIAA, Microsoft, Honeywell
- Key Industries: Fintech, artificial intelligence, cybersecurity, cloud computing, e-commerce
- Funding Landscape: $3.1 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(CED)
- Notable Investors: Microsoft, Google, Falfurrias Management Partners, RevTech Labs Foundation
- Research Centers and Universities: University of North Carolina at Charlotte, Northeastern University, North Carolina Research Campus
